MLB Week 22 Injury Report Update: Pitchers

Quinn Priester, Milwaukee Brewers - Wrist

Priester was scratched from his stat with a wrist issue, but he’s scheduled to be the team’s starter on Saturday against the Toronto Blue Jays.

Chris Sale, Atlanta Braves - Rib

Sale should return to the rotation this weekend, and Roster Resource has him listed as the Saturday starter for the Braves against the Philadelphia Phillies.

Trevor Megill, Milwaukee Brewers – Flexor Tendon

Megill was placed on the injured list with flexor tendon strain, and while he’s out, expect Abner Uribe to slide right into the ninth-inning role.

Roki Sasaki, Los Angeles Dodgers - Shoulder

In what seems to be typical Sasaki fashion, he needed 75 pitches to record 11 outs, though he did only walk two batters while recording four strikeouts.

Randy Rodriguez, San Francisco Giants - Elbow

Rodriguez is dealing with a right elbow strain, and the Giants placed him on the injured list. Ryan Walker figures to see the majority of the save chances while Rodriguez is on the shelf.

Jameson Taillon, Chicago Cubs - Groin

A groin issue will send Taillon to the injured list.

Jacob Lopez, Athletics - Forearm

Lopez has been on a nice roll, but he was placed on the injured list earlier this week with a Grade 1 flexor strain in his left forearm.

Richard Fitts, Boston Red Sox - Arm

Fitts is dealing with right arm neuritis, and Boston subsequently placed him on the injured list. Payton Tolle has the chance to stick in the team’s rotation while Fitts is unavailable.

 

 


 

MLB Week 22 Injury Report Update: Hitters

Corey Seager, Texas Rangers - Appendix

Seager is set to miss several weeks due to having to undergo an appendectomy. Josh Smith likely gets some action at shortstop, as well as Ezequiel Duran.

Francisco Alvarez, New York Mets - Hand/Finger

When it rains, it pours, that’s what they say, right? Alvarez suffered a broken pinky after being hit by a pitch while on a rehab assignment for his sprained thumb.

Luis Robert, Chicago White Sox - Hamstring

Robert’s 2025 season could be over after he was placed on the injured list with a Grade 2 hamstring strain.

Victor Scott, St. Louis Cardinals - Ankle

Scott is beginning a rehab assignment, and a return to the big league squad figures to happen early next week.

Jackson Chourio, Milwaukee Brewers - Hamstring

Chourio should rejoin the big league club during this weekend’s series against the Toronto Blue Jays.
